Over time the pricetag to fix a vehicle keeps going up. In this situation, the best offense to spending less money on costly automotive repairs, is a good defense. Defensive upkeep can help to get rid of major repairs that might have you paying out thousands of bucks on something which will have been fixed at a much less expensive rate. Here are the top ten services suggests to saving cash and avoiding those unpleasant repairs that can cost thousands. Oil Change- This is a no-brainer. Your engine is a very classy piece of equipment. Changing the oil each three thousand miles will keep your engine operating correctly. Importantly, some autos require artificial oil, like the 2000-2009 Volkswagen’s and Audi’s. Even if you have used non-synthetic oil, these makers have needed man-made due to engine claims. The final analysis is, the median cost for an oil change is $29.95 ( a bit more for synthetic oil ).
if you do not change your oil and your engine blows, it might cost about $5,000 to repair .
Transmission Flush- The transmission is the second most expensive unit to replace. Changing the transmission oil each 30,000 miles will keep it operating correctly. The average cost to replace your transmission liquid is $100.00. On the other hand, it might cost $1,500-$4,000 depending on the transmission. Coolant Flush- The coolant flush keeps your engine running cool and removes scale and waste from the coolant system. The freeze point and PH level becomes insufficient over time so this service can help revive them. The price tag for a flush is $79.95, however you might spend roughly $500.00 to replace a radiator. Fuel Injection Service- Each gallon of gas you use includes ten thousand gallons of air. Carbon is a byproduct of you engine running and must be cleaned out intermittently. This could help revive the gas mileage, which you slowly loose over a period of time. This service also helps stop you from having to replace the injectors which is awfully dear. The average preventive upkeep cost is $70.00. If you do not do your defensive upkeep it might cost $500.00 Fuel Filter Service- Changing the fuel filter can help your fuel pump work less complicated and stop it from overworking itself and doubtless going out. The fuel filter also becomes clogged with dust and debris from the fuel we use so it must be modified intermittently. Your fuel filter service cost about $40.00. If you neglect your filters it may cost $200.00-$500.00. Differential Service- Another one of the oils in your automobile.
If you have got a four x four, an all wheel drive auto or rear wheel drive auto, you must change your spindle oils to keep the drive-train working correctly. The oil in these systems is equivalent to the oil in your engine, but doesn’t have to be modified as frequently. Defensive upkeep for a differential is $40.00. The choice may cost $300.00. Air Filter Service- Changing you air filter will permit your engine to use unpolluted air for combustion, which is going to keep your gas mileage where it should be. Changing an air filter each fifteen thousand miles will make your engine an ecstatic camper! For $15.00 you can replace your air filter, leading to improved gas mileage a massive potential for savings. Cabin Air Filter Service- If your auto is provided with one of these filters, changing it’ll keep the air that you and your youngsters breathe clean. There are systems out there which will clear out the air channels which can house some pretty unpleasant bacteria! For $30.00 you ( and your folks ) can breath unpolluted air. Power Steering Service- The power steering unit uses an oil like your engine as well and is going to be modified each thirty thousand miles. This may keep the power steering unit from experiencing any whining noises, for example. Defensive upkeep for your power steering is around $80.00.
The choice can cost $300.00. Fuel Treatment- together with intermittently clearing out the fuel injectors with a full system flush, you must employ a pour in fuel treatment each three thousand miles to keep the carbon from building up.
A fuel treatment can cost $10.00, but you are able to save on improved gas mileage. By keeping the fluids and filters in your auto clean, you can expect better performance out of your auto.
